(a) In a crystalline solid having molecular formula A2B anion B are arranged in cubic close packed lattice and cations A are equally distributed between octahedral and tetrahedral voids


 

      (i)   What percentage of octahedral voids is occupied?


 

      (ii) What percentage of tetrahedral voids is occupied?

no. of  B ions = 4    [cubic closed packed]

no . of octahedral voids = 4 

no. of tetrahedral voids = 8 

 

since the molecular formula is A2B 

so no. of A ions = 8 

4 in tetrahedral' 4 in octahedral 

 

hence percentage of octahedral void occupied = 100

percentage of tetrahedral void occupied = 50
